It is with great sadness that we announce the passing of Brian Joseph Hetherington (SPC 1946-48).

Brian passed away on July 9, 2020 and a Requiem Mass was held at St Andrew’s Catholic Church in Malabar, NSW on July 17.

Brian was a boarder from Deniliquin, New South Wales and was active in athletics, crowned the U13 High Jump Champion in 1946 and followed this up with a second place in the U14 High Jump Championship, and third in the U14 Relay in 1947, culminating in a fourth-place in the Ballarat Combined Sports U14 High Jump.

Brian Hetherington was also a keen athlete during his time at St Patrick’s College.

After leaving SPC, we understand Brian became a Champion light heavyweight boxer and also rose through the police ranks to the role as Assistant Commissioner for the NSW Police. He lived his later years in Matraville, in Sydney and was married to Jessie (dec), father to Patricia, Tony, Vicki, Michael and Robyn and is also remembered as a loving grandfather and great grandfather.
